In the word “examination”, which syllable receives the primary accent?

AFirst

BSecond

CFourth

DFifth

Answer:

C. Fourth

Read Explanation:

According to the document, the word examination is transcribed as /ɪɡˌzæmɪˈneɪʃən/, where the fourth syllable /neɪ/ receives the primary accent (ˈ).
